The Hidden Danger of Sepsis in Pregnancy
Pregnancy is a time of joy and anticipation, but it also brings unique vulnerabilities. One of the most serious threats a pregnant woman can face is sepsis, a severe systemic infection that can spiral out of control quickly. Unlike typical infections, sepsis triggers an overwhelming immune response that can lead to organ failure and death if not treated promptly.
Pregnant women experience changes in their immune system, cardiovascular function, and respiratory system, which can mask or worsen the symptoms of sepsis. This makes early recognition crucial. Sepsis during pregnancy often stems from infections in the urinary tract, genital tract, or even from invasive procedures. Understanding what to watch for and how to respond can be life-saving.
Why Pregnant Women Are More Vulnerable
Pregnancy induces complex physiological adaptations. The immune system shifts to tolerate the fetus, which is genetically different from the mother. This immune modulation can blunt the body’s ability to fight infections effectively. Additionally, increased blood volume and cardiac output place extra strain on organs.
The uterus itself becomes a potential site for infection, especially after procedures like cesarean sections or miscarriages. The risk of ascending infections from the vagina or cervix increases as pregnancy progresses. Moreover, urinary tract infections (UTIs) are common due to hormonal changes affecting bladder function and urine flow.
All these factors create a perfect storm where infections can rapidly escalate into sepsis if not caught early.
Common Causes and Sources of Infection
Sepsis during pregnancy usually originates from bacterial infections that invade the bloodstream or spread through tissues. Some common sources include:
- Urinary Tract Infections (UTIs): These are among the most frequent infections in pregnancy. If untreated, bacteria can ascend to cause pyelonephritis (kidney infection), which greatly increases sepsis risk.
- Chorioamnionitis: Infection of the fetal membranes typically caused by bacteria ascending from the vagina during labor or after membrane rupture.
- Postpartum Infections: After delivery, especially cesarean sections, women are vulnerable to wound infections or endometritis (infection of the uterine lining).
- Respiratory Infections: Pneumonia or influenza can progress rapidly in pregnant women due to altered lung function.
- Other Sources: Skin infections, dental abscesses, or invasive medical devices may also introduce bacteria leading to sepsis.
The Role of Bacteria in Sepsis Development
Most cases involve gram-negative bacteria like Escherichia coli or gram-positive organisms such as Group B Streptococcus. These pathogens release toxins that trigger an exaggerated inflammatory response throughout the body.
This systemic inflammation causes blood vessels to dilate and become leaky, leading to low blood pressure and poor oxygen delivery to tissues — hallmarks of sepsis.
Recognizing Symptoms Early: What To Look For
Sepsis symptoms in pregnant women can be subtle and overlap with normal pregnancy discomforts. Vigilance is key because delays in diagnosis worsen outcomes dramatically.
Typical signs include:
- Fever: A temperature above 38°C (100.4°F) is often present but may be absent in some cases.
- Tachycardia: Heart rate exceeding 100 beats per minute is common due to infection and inflammation.
- Tachypnea: Rapid breathing over 20 breaths per minute signals respiratory distress.
- Malaise and Weakness: Feeling unusually tired or confused may indicate systemic involvement.
- Pain or Tenderness: Abdominal pain, uterine tenderness, or painful urination often point toward underlying infection sites.
Because pregnancy itself causes increased heart rate and breathing rate, healthcare providers must carefully interpret these signs alongside laboratory tests.
The Importance of Vital Signs Monitoring
Regular monitoring of blood pressure, temperature, pulse rate, respiratory rate, and oxygen saturation helps detect deterioration early. Hypotension (low blood pressure) combined with high heart rate is particularly concerning for septic shock development.
The Diagnostic Process: Confirming Sepsis During Pregnancy
Diagnosing sepsis requires combining clinical evaluation with laboratory investigations:
- Blood Tests: Elevated white blood cell count suggests infection but can be misleading during pregnancy. Blood cultures aim to identify causative organisms.
- C-Reactive Protein (CRP) & Procalcitonin: These markers rise sharply during bacterial infections and help differentiate sepsis from other conditions.
- Urinalysis & Urine Culture: Detect urinary tract pathogens promptly.
- Imaging Studies: Ultrasound may evaluate uterine or pelvic infections; chest X-rays check for pneumonia.
Early consultation with specialists such as obstetricians and infectious disease experts ensures comprehensive care.
| Diagnostic Test | Description | Purpose in Pregnancy Sepsis |
|---|---|---|
| Blood Cultures | Bacterial growth test from bloodstream samples | ID pathogen causing sepsis; guides antibiotic choice |
| C-Reactive Protein (CRP) | A protein elevated during inflammation/infection | Differentiates bacterial infection severity; monitors treatment response |
| Ultrasound Imaging | Pain-free imaging technique using sound waves | Detects uterine or pelvic abscesses/infections without radiation risk |
Treatment Strategies That Save Lives Fast
Time is everything when managing sepsis during pregnancy. Immediate hospitalization is necessary once suspected.
The core treatment pillars include:
- Aggressive Antibiotic Therapy: Broad-spectrum antibiotics started within one hour save lives by targeting likely bacteria while awaiting culture results.
- Fluid Resuscitation: Intravenous fluids restore blood volume lost through leaky vessels and improve organ perfusion.
- Oxygen Support: Supplemental oxygen prevents hypoxia affecting mother and fetus.
- Surgical Intervention:If abscesses or infected tissue are present (e.g., infected uterus), prompt drainage or removal might be necessary.
- Critical Care Monitoring:Mothers may need ICU-level care for blood pressure support using vasopressors if fluids alone don’t stabilize circulation.
- Treating Underlying Causes:If chorioamnionitis occurs during labor, delivery might be expedited depending on gestational age and fetal status.
The Role of Multidisciplinary Teams in Care Delivery
Managing sepsis during pregnancy demands collaboration between obstetricians, intensivists, infectious disease specialists, neonatologists, and nursing staff. This team approach ensures both maternal stabilization and fetal well-being are prioritized simultaneously.
The Impact on Baby: Risks & Outcomes
Sepsis doesn’t just threaten mothers—it puts unborn babies at serious risk too. Infection-related inflammation can cause preterm labor leading to premature birth complications such as respiratory distress syndrome or developmental delays.
Intrauterine infection may directly infect the fetus causing neonatal sepsis—a dangerous condition requiring urgent neonatal intensive care.
The table below highlights key risks for both mother and baby:
| Matter Affected | Description of Risk | Possible Outcome(s) |
|---|---|---|
| Mother’s Health | Sustained low blood pressure reduces organ perfusion | Kidney failure; multiple organ dysfunction; death |
| Pregnancy Progression | Bacterial toxins trigger early labor contractions | Poorly developed lungs; low birth weight |
| Baby’s Infection Status | Bacteria cross placenta causing fetal infection | Natal sepsis; long-term neurological damage |
The Prevention Angle: Minimizing Risk Before It Starts
Preventing sepsis starts with reducing infection risk overall:
- Antenatal Screening & Treatment:This includes testing for asymptomatic bacteriuria—treating it early stops kidney infections later on.
- Aseptic Techniques During Procedures: C-Sections or invasive tests require strict sterile practices to avoid introducing bacteria into sterile areas.
- Diligent Postpartum Care: Caring for wounds properly after delivery reduces chances of wound infections turning septic.
- Treating Minor Infections Promptly: A seemingly simple UTI should never be ignored during pregnancy because it could escalate quickly without treatment.
Vaccinations against influenza and other preventable diseases also reduce respiratory infection risks that could lead to sepsis.
The Road Ahead: Monitoring Recovery After Sepsis Treatment
Recovery isn’t always straightforward once a pregnant woman survives sepsis. Close follow-up helps detect lingering issues like:
- Persistent organ dysfunction—especially kidney injury requiring ongoing support;
- Nutritional deficits due to prolonged illness;
- Mental health challenges including anxiety stemming from traumatic hospital stays;
- Counseling about future pregnancies since prior severe maternal infection may influence obstetric management plans;
Regular prenatal visits post-septic episode ensure both mother’s health stabilizes fully before delivery.

Frequently Asked Questions
What is sepsis during pregnancy and why is it dangerous?
Sepsis during pregnancy is a severe infection that triggers a widespread immune response, potentially leading to organ failure. It is life-threatening for both mother and baby and requires immediate medical attention to prevent serious complications or death.
Why are pregnant women more vulnerable to sepsis?
Pregnancy causes changes in the immune system, cardiovascular function, and respiratory system, which can weaken the body’s ability to fight infections. These adaptations increase the risk of infections escalating into sepsis if not recognized and treated early.
What are common causes of sepsis during pregnancy?
Sepsis often arises from infections such as urinary tract infections, chorioamnionitis (infection of fetal membranes), postpartum wound infections, and respiratory infections like pneumonia. These infections can spread rapidly in pregnant women, increasing the risk of sepsis.
How can sepsis during pregnancy be recognized early?
Early signs include fever, rapid heartbeat, difficulty breathing, and confusion. Because pregnancy can mask symptoms, it’s important for pregnant women to seek medical care promptly if they experience unusual symptoms or signs of infection.
What steps can help prevent sepsis during pregnancy?
Preventive measures include timely treatment of urinary tract and other infections, proper hygiene after delivery or procedures, and regular prenatal care. Awareness and early response to infection symptoms are crucial to reducing the risk of sepsis in pregnancy.
